Handover: Quillbus broker upgrade

Hey — picking up where I left off. Brokers 1–3 are on v5.2, broker 4 still on v4.9 pending the consumer-group drain tonight. If partitions rebalance weirdly, just pause the drain script and it self-heals. Runbook is in the usual wiki spot. If anything goes sideways after hours, the person to page is below.

signatory, yahog-badug: Quenix Ulaael

**Q: How often does the GarageSense occupancy feed update before a release?**

The feed refreshes every 90 seconds from the Lotwise sensor gateway, and the release pipeline snapshots it at cutover. If the snapshot shows stale counts for more than two refresh cycles, the deploy gate will hold automatically. You don't need to restart the gateway; Lotwise reconciles on its own within ten minutes. For the full gate criteria, threshold values, and the override procedure for the Marbrook garage pilot, see the internal page here.

dashboard of yahaf-kawep = https://grafana.nelvrocorp.internal/spaces/projects/spaces/364313bfe15e

## Changelog — RetryVault 2.8.0

Changed defaults for idempotency keys on payment retries. Keys are now generated per attempt-chain rather than per request, and the expiry window was extended from 6 to 24 hours. This prevents the duplicate-capture issue seen with delayed gateway callbacks. If you joined after the 2.7 line, note that older clients still send legacy keys; the service accepts both until 3.0. The defaults now shipped with the service are as follows.

config for bahop-baduf:
[kasion]
team = lamath
access_code = ac_d807e5
host = kasion.paliqcloud.corp
port = 4000
owner = julix.tamvan
peer = frair.qorvelsoft.local